eat your greens: nettle noodles

here is a recipe for nettle noodles (or any kind of spring greens or herbs you have) found on the goodnaturedearthling blog: Nettle Noodles 1 1/4 cup flour of your choice 2 eggs 1/2 t. salt a small handful of minced nettles Put the flour in a bowl, make a well in the middle and crack the 2 eggs in it. Add salt and minced nettles. With clean hands, work all ingredients together. When mixed, drop the noodle ball onto a floured surface and knead a few times until it becomes pliable. Roll out thinly and cut into strips. Drop into soup or boiling water and cook for 7-10 minutes depending on thickness. Very, very good and goes so perfectly with nettle pesto! You can substitute any fresh wild green such as dandelion greens for the nettles. If using culinary herbs such as sage, oregano, parsley and rosemary, cut down the amount to about 1 teaspoon.
